Finite-Element Modeling of Acousto-Optical Devices for Discrete Signal Processing
摘要
The design of digital acousto-optical devices involves a rather complex stage of modeling the physical process of optical-acoustic wave interaction in the acousto-optic medium, which requires application of numerical methods. This paper employs the vector finite-element time-domain technique for modeling the acousto-optic interaction in an area of finite size. The angular separations between the zeroth- and first-order diffractional maxima that have been obtained correspond to the physical diffraction model.
